Found from notes circa 2001 while cleaning the basement. This one was a golden color with aroma and taste notes of pale malt, hops, and mild fruit. I vividly recall all the hoopla surrounding the frog’s obscene gesture.

copper amber color, smells like cider. apparently this is retired, so maybe my bottle is just old. since this beer is retired, and the last rating is from 2002, i’m guessing it’s just an old bottle. mostly malty taste with some thin hints of bitterness at the end--better than most macrobrews but not great. i’ll admit to buying it for the label.

Okay stuff, if just for the label. I drove by the HQ for a long time and there was one of their bars for a while downtown, but it didn’t make it. I enjoyed it okay, and it is better than most megabrews, but considering it was made in Frankenmuth, I would have expected more.
